- a) In addition to any other Department record requirements, including those specified in 89 Ill. Adm. Code 140.28, a Children's Community-Based Health Care Center must maintain complete, comprehensive and accurate medical records to ensure adequate patient care that includes, but is not limited to, the following:
- 1) Patient identification;
- 2) Significant medical history;
- 3) Any known allergies and abnormal drug reactions;
- 4) Documentation of properly executed informed patient consent;
- 5) Medications and treatments ordered and administered; and
6) Clinical and nursing notes.
- b) Children's Community-Based Health Care Center records must contain the dates of service and the recorded dates of any medical practitioner seeing the patient at the time in the center.
- c) Medical records for Medicaid patients must be made available to the Department or its designated representative in the performance of any review by the Department.
- d) The Children's Community-Based Health Care Center agrees to furnish to the Department, if requested, information necessary to establish payment rates in the form and manner that the Department requires.
- e) Services may be subject to on-site review by the Department.
(Source: Added at 29 Ill. Reg. 14987, effective September 30, 2005)
